[The importance of angle kappa for centration of multifocal intraocular lenses].

作者信息

Karhanová M, Marešová K, Pluháček F, Mlčák P, Vláčil O, Sín M

出版信息

Cesk Slov Oftalmol. 2013 Jun;69(2):64-8.

Abstract

PURPOSE

To evaluate patient satisfaction with multifocal intraocular lens (MIOL) implants (AcrySof Restor) in relation to the size of angle kappa and precise centration of the MIOL.

METHODS

Fifty-two eyes of 26 patients were included in this study. All patients underwent bilateral phacoemulsification and multifocal intraocular lens implantation (AcrySof Restor) from January 2008 to April 2010. Preoperative and postoperative examinations included slit lamp biomicroscopy, near and distance uncorrected visual acuity (UCVA) and best-corrected visual acuity (BCVA), contrast sensitivity and measurement of angle kappa. Precise centration of the IOL with respect to the centre of the pupil was evaluated postoperatively. Subjective photic phenomena were evaluated separately for each eye and the patients were asked to compare the perception between the right and left eye.

RESULTS

Angle kappa was positive in all cases, ranging from +1° to +7°. The mean angle kappa was 2.78° and 2.10° in the right and left eye, respectively. The IOL was centred exactly to the centre of the pupil in 40 eyes. In twelve eyes there was a slight decentration of the IOL (3 nasal, 4 temporal, 2 superotemporal, 2 superior, 1 inferior). Different subjective perception of photic phenomena between the two eyes was recorded only in five patients. All these patients were among those with a decentred IOL. Temporal and superotemporal decentration of the IOL caused pronounced photic phenomena in five cases - in four cases there was a greater angle kappa of +3° to +4°. In one case of temporal decentration and a small angle kappa (+1°), the patient failed to observe a difference between both eyes. In the cases of inferior, superior and nasal decentration of the IOL, no difference between both eyes was seen.

CONCLUSION

According to our results, temporal decentration of the IOL is associated with the greatest risk in multifocal IOL implantation, particularly in cases with a higher angle kappa. An evaluation of angle kappa should be a part of preoperative examination before MIOL implantation. Patients with a high angle kappa should be excluded because of a higher risk of postoperative photic phenomena. Key words: angle kappa, multifocal intraocular lens, photic phenomena.

摘要

目的

评估患者对多焦点人工晶状体(MIOL)植入物(AcrySof Restor)的满意度,以及与角κ大小和MIOL精确对中的关系。

方法

本研究纳入了26例患者的52只眼。所有患者在2008年1月至2010年4月期间接受了双眼超声乳化和多焦点人工晶状体植入(AcrySof Restor)。术前和术后检查包括裂隙灯生物显微镜检查、近视力和远视力的未矫正视力(UCVA)及最佳矫正视力(BCVA)、对比敏感度和角κ测量。术后评估人工晶状体相对于瞳孔中心的精确对中情况。对每只眼分别评估主观光现象,并要求患者比较左右眼的感觉。

结果

所有病例角κ均为正值,范围为+1°至+7°。右眼和左眼的平均角κ分别为2.78°和2.10°。40只眼中人工晶状体精确对位于瞳孔中心。12只眼中人工晶状体有轻微偏心(鼻侧3只、颞侧4只、颞上侧2只、上方2只、下方1只)。仅在5例患者中记录到双眼主观光现象的不同感觉。所有这些患者均在人工晶状体偏心的患者中。人工晶状体颞侧和颞上侧偏心在5例中引起明显的光现象——4例角κ较大,为+3°至+4°。在1例颞侧偏心且角κ较小(+1°)的病例中,患者未观察到双眼之间的差异。在人工晶状体下方、上方和鼻侧偏心的病例中,未观察到双眼之间的差异。

结论

根据我们的结果,人工晶状体颞侧偏心在多焦点人工晶状体植入中风险最大,尤其是在角κ较高的病例中。角κ评估应成为MIOL植入术前检查的一部分。由于术后光现象风险较高,角κ较高的患者应被排除。关键词:角κ、多焦点人工晶状体、光现象
